Become a Concrete Mixer Master

Running a concrete mixer isn't just about mixing the ingredients. It takes a skilled operator who understands the nuances of each machine, safety protocols, and how to produce a consistent, high-quality concoction. Whether you're fresh out of school website or looking to refine your techniques, mastering these essential skills will set you apart as a valuable asset on any construction site.

  • Examining the Mixer Before Every Use: A thorough pre-shift inspection is non-negotiable. Look for any signs of {wear and tear|issues in hoses, belts, or other critical components. Remember, a well-maintained mixer runs smoother and safer.
  • Adjusting the Mix: Every concrete job has unique requirements. Understanding how to modify the water/cement ratio and add supplementary materials like admixtures is crucial for achieving the desired strength, workability, and durability.
  • Safety First: Always wear your personal protective equipment (PPE), including a hard hat, safety glasses, gloves, and steel-toe boots. Keep your work area clean and be aware of your surroundings to minimize the risk of accidents.

Enhancing Concrete Mixing Efficiency in Large-Scale Projects

In the realm of large-scale construction projects, optimizing concrete mixing efficiency stands as a paramount concern. Guaranteeing precise material proportions and consistent mixing processes are crucial for manufacturing high-quality concrete that meets structural requirements. This involves utilizing advanced technologies such as automated batching systems, real-time supervision, and sophisticated control algorithms to enhance the mixing efficiency of large-scale concrete production.

  • Leveraging precise material delivery systems minimizes waste and ensures accurate ingredient proportions.
  • Integrating automated control systems allows for instantaneous adjustment of mixing parameters based on project specifications.
  • Executing regular maintenance and calibration of mixing equipment guarantees optimal performance and longevity.

By embracing these best practices, construction projects can optimize their concrete mixing processes, leading to boosted productivity, reduced costs, and ultimately, the creation of robust and durable structures.

Utilizing Concrete Mixers in Heavy Industry Environments: Safety First

When interacting concrete mixers in the demanding arena of heavy industry, maintaining safety is paramount. These powerful machines pose inherent risks that demand caution from all personnel. Before starting any operation, a thorough inspection of the mixer and its elements is crucial to recognize potential issues that could lead to incidents.

  • Implement strict safety protocols and standards that all staff must follow diligently.
  • Offer regular safety education to guarantee that operators are thoroughly knowledgeable about the risks involved associated with concrete mixers.
  • Service equipment regularly in compliance with manufacturer guidelines to minimize the risk of mechanical malfunctions.

By adopting these safety measures, heavy organizations can foster a culture of safety and safeguard their valuable workforce.
